The 1997 mayoral election in Allentown, Pennsylvania was held on November 4, 1997, and resulted in the Republican incumbent mayor William L. Heydt defeating Democratic challenger and city councilmen Martin Velazquez III. This election is remembered for its razor thin margin for the Democratic primary which saw Velazquez win by a singular vote against Emma Tropiano after a lengthy and hotly contested recount.
